.kevel-debug-mode{outline-offset:2px;background-color:#ffebee;outline:2px dashed #faadbb;position:relative}.kevel-debug-mode:after{color:#72182d;content:"Kevel Ad";background-color:#ffebee;padding:8px 12px;font-size:.75rem;display:inline-block;position:absolute;top:0;right:0}.kevel-debug-corner-flag{z-index:3;color:#fff;background-color:#72182d;padding:8px 12px;font-size:.75rem;position:absolute;top:0;right:0;box-shadow:0 1px 10px #1f243380}.quantity-stepper{flex-direction:column;gap:6px;display:flex}.quantity-stepper .quantity-stepper-label{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em;font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.quantity-stepper .quantity-stepper-label strong{font-weight:600}.quantity-stepper .quantity-stepper-controls{border:1px solid #dcdfe5;border-radius:50px;flex-shrink:0;align-items:center;display:inline-flex;overflow:hidden}.quantity-stepper .quantity-stepper-controls .quantity-stepper-btn{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em;font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.quantity-stepper .quantity-stepper-controls .quantity-stepper-btn strong{font-weight:600}.quantity-stepper .quantity-stepper-controls .quantity-stepper-btn{cursor:pointer;background:#fff;border:0;justify-content:center;align-items:center;min-width:40px;min-height:40px;padding:0;line-height:1;transition:background-color .2s;display:flex}.quantity-stepper .quantity-stepper-controls .quantity-stepper-btn:hover:not(:disabled){background:#f9fafb}.quantity-stepper .quantity-stepper-controls .quantity-stepper-btn:disabled{color:#b1b9c8;cursor:not-allowed}.quantity-stepper .quantity-stepper-controls .quantity-stepper-btn:focus-visible{outline-offset:-2px;outline:2px solid #00b4e7}.quantity-stepper .quantity-stepper-controls .quantity-stepper-value{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.8125rem;font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.quantity-stepper .quantity-stepper-controls .quantity-stepper-value strong{font-weight:600}.quantity-stepper .quantity-stepper-controls .quantity-stepper-value{text-align:center;-webkit-user-select:none;user-select:none;text-overflow:ellipsis;width:2ch;min-width:16px;padding:0 6px}
.kevel-debug-mode{outline-offset:2px;background-color:#ffebee;outline:2px dashed #faadbb;position:relative}.kevel-debug-mode:after{color:#72182d;content:"Kevel Ad";background-color:#ffebee;padding:8px 12px;font-size:.75rem;display:inline-block;position:absolute;top:0;right:0}.kevel-debug-corner-flag{z-index:3;color:#fff;background-color:#72182d;padding:8px 12px;font-size:.75rem;position:absolute;top:0;right:0;box-shadow:0 1px 10px #1f243380}.widget-bogos-mix-and-match .widget-bogos-product-item{border:1px solid #dcdfe5;border-radius:10px;flex-direction:column;align-items:flex-start;display:flex;overflow:hidden}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-content{flex-direction:row;align-items:center;gap:8px;width:100%;padding-bottom:1rem;padding-left:.75rem;padding-right:1rem;display:flex}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-content-unchecked{opacity:.5}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-image{-o-object-fit:contain;object-fit:contain;border-radius:4px;flex-shrink:0;width:80px;height:80px}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info{flex-direction:column;gap:8px;width:100%;display:flex}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info-selectors{flex-direction:row;align-items:center;gap:8px;width:100%;display:flex}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info-selectors .feed-select-input{flex-grow:1}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info-selectors .feed-select-input select{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em}@media (min-width:768px){.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info-selectors .feed-select-input select{font-size:.875rem}}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info-selectors .feed-select-input select{font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-info-selectors .feed-select-input select strong{font-weight:600}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header{background-color:#f9fafb;border-bottom:1px solid #dcdfe5;flex-direction:row;align-items:center;gap:12px;width:100%;padding:1rem;display:flex}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header .input-item{width:auto;margin-bottom:0}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header .input-label{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em}@media (min-width:768px){.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header .input-label{font-size:1.25rem}}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header .input-label{font-style:normal;font-weight:600;line-height:calc(1em + 4px)}@media (min-width:768px){.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header .input-label{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.8125rem;font-style:normal;font-weight:600;line-height:calc(1em + 4px)}}@media (min-width:768px) and (min-width:768px){.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-header .input-label{font-size:1rem}}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-button{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.8125rem}@media (min-width:768px){.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-button{font-size:.75rem}}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-button{font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-button strong{font-weight:600}.widget-bogos-mix-and-match .widget-bogos-product-item .widget-bogos-product-item-button{margin-left:auto}.widget-bogos-mix-and-match .feed-price{min-height:25px}
.kevel-debug-mode{outline-offset:2px;background-color:#ffebee;outline:2px dashed #faadbb;position:relative}.kevel-debug-mode:after{color:#72182d;content:"Kevel Ad";background-color:#ffebee;padding:8px 12px;font-size:.75rem;display:inline-block;position:absolute;top:0;right:0}.kevel-debug-corner-flag{z-index:3;color:#fff;background-color:#72182d;padding:8px 12px;font-size:.75rem;position:absolute;top:0;right:0;box-shadow:0 1px 10px #1f243380}.bogos-product-grid{grid-gap:12px;grid-template-columns:1fr;gap:12px;display:grid}@media (min-width:576px){.bogos-product-grid{grid-template-columns:repeat(2,1fr)}}@media (min-width:768px){.bogos-product-grid{grid-template-columns:repeat(3,1fr)}}
.kevel-debug-mode{outline-offset:2px;background-color:#ffebee;outline:2px dashed #faadbb;position:relative}.kevel-debug-mode:after{color:#72182d;content:"Kevel Ad";background-color:#ffebee;padding:8px 12px;font-size:.75rem;display:inline-block;position:absolute;top:0;right:0}.kevel-debug-corner-flag{z-index:3;color:#fff;background-color:#72182d;padding:8px 12px;font-size:.75rem;position:absolute;top:0;right:0;box-shadow:0 1px 10px #1f243380}.bogos-product-variant-card{background:#fff;border:1px solid #dcdfe5;border-radius:10px;flex-direction:column;height:100%;padding:16px;display:flex}.bogos-product-variant-card .bogos-product-variant-card-image{-o-object-fit:contain;object-fit:contain;border-radius:4px;flex-shrink:0;align-self:center;width:100%;max-width:120px;height:120px;margin-bottom:16px}.bogos-product-variant-card .bogos-product-variant-card-image img{mix-blend-mode:multiply}.bogos-product-variant-card .bogos-product-variant-card-content{flex-direction:column;flex:1 0;gap:8px;width:100%;min-height:0;display:flex}.bogos-product-variant-card .bogos-product-variant-card-title{font-synthesis:none;color:#09023d;text-align:center;-webkit-line-clamp:2;text-overflow:ellipsis;-webkit-box-orient:vertical;flex:none;width:100%;margin:0;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em;font-style:normal;font-weight:600;line-height:calc(1em + 4px);display:-webkit-box;overflow:hidden}.bogos-product-variant-card .bogos-product-variant-card-unavailable-label{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.8125rem;font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.bogos-product-variant-card .bogos-product-variant-card-unavailable-label strong{font-weight:600}.bogos-product-variant-card .bogos-product-variant-card-unavailable-label{color:#ff2929;text-align:start;flex:none;width:100%;margin:0}.bogos-product-variant-card .bogos-product-variant-card-actions{flex-direction:column;flex:none;align-items:flex-start;gap:8px;width:100%;display:flex}.bogos-product-variant-card .bogos-product-variant-card-actions .feed-checkbox{width:100%;margin-bottom:0}.bogos-product-variant-card .bogos-product-variant-card-actions .feed-select-input{margin-bottom:0}.bogos-product-variant-card .bogos-product-variant-card-price{flex-direction:column;gap:6px;width:100%;min-height:55px;margin-top:auto;padding-top:8px;display:flex}.bogos-product-variant-card .bogos-product-variant-card-free-label{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.bogos-product-variant-card .bogos-product-variant-card-free-label strong{font-weight:600}.bogos-product-variant-card .bogos-product-variant-card-free-label{border-radius:4px;padding:6px 8px;font-weight:600}.bogos-product-variant-card .feed-button{width:100%}.bogos-product-variant-card .feed-select-input select{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em}@media (min-width:768px){.bogos-product-variant-card .feed-select-input select{font-size:.875rem}}.bogos-product-variant-card .feed-select-input select{font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.bogos-product-variant-card .feed-select-input select strong{font-weight:600}.bogos-product-variant-card-active{border-color:#939eb4}.bogos-product-variant-card-unavailable{opacity:.6}
.kevel-debug-mode{outline-offset:2px;background-color:#ffebee;outline:2px dashed #faadbb;position:relative}.kevel-debug-mode:after{color:#72182d;content:"Kevel Ad";background-color:#ffebee;padding:8px 12px;font-size:.75rem;display:inline-block;position:absolute;top:0;right:0}.kevel-debug-corner-flag{z-index:3;color:#fff;background-color:#72182d;padding:8px 12px;font-size:.75rem;position:absolute;top:0;right:0;box-shadow:0 1px 10px #1f243380}.bogos-bundle-total-price{justify-content:space-between;align-items:center;font-weight:600;display:flex}.bogos-bundle-total-price .bogos-bundle-total-price-label{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-size:.875rem}@media (min-width:768px){.bogos-bundle-total-price .bogos-bundle-total-price-label{font-size:.875rem}}.bogos-bundle-total-price .bogos-bundle-total-price-label{font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.bogos-bundle-total-price .bogos-bundle-total-price-label strong,.bogos-bundle-total-price .bogos-bundle-total-price-label{font-weight:600}.bogos-bundle-total-price .bogos-bundle-total-price-price{align-items:center;gap:6px;font-family:libertad,monospace;font-weight:700;display:flex}.bogos-bundle-total-price .bogos-bundle-total-price-original{font-synthesis:none;font-family:TT Hoves Pro,arial,sans-serif;font-style:normal;font-weight:400;line-height:calc(1em + 4px)}.bogos-bundle-total-price .bogos-bundle-total-price-original strong{font-weight:600}.bogos-bundle-total-price .bogos-bundle-total-price-original{color:#939eb4;font-family:libertad,monospace;font-weight:500;text-decoration:line-through}
/*# sourceMappingURL=02_s3mcg2_za_.css.map*/